没有合适的资源?快使用搜索试试~ 我知道了~
s7200指令 (2).pdf
1.该资源内容由用户上传,如若侵权请联系客服进行举报
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
版权申诉
0 下载量 6 浏览量
2022-11-20
09:19:57
上传
评论
收藏 436KB PDF 举报
温馨提示
试读
30页
。。。
资源推荐
资源详情
资源评论
第四章 S7-200的基本指令
4.1 位操作指令
位操作类指令,主要是位操作及运算指令,同时也包含与位操作密切相关
的定时器和计数器指令等。位操作指令是PLC常用的基本指令,梯形图指令有触
点和线圈两大类,触点又分常开触点和常闭触点两种形式;语句表指令有与、或
及输出等逻辑关系,位操作指令能够实现基本的位逻辑运算和控制。
一、位操作指令介绍
1. 逻辑取(装载)及线圈驱动指令LD/LDN
(1)指令功能
LD(load):常开触点逻辑运算的开始。对应梯形图则为在左侧母线或线路
分支点处初始装载一个常开触点。
LDN(load not):常闭触点逻辑运算的开始(即对操作数的状态取反),对
应梯形图则为在左侧母线或线路分支点处初始装载一个常闭触点。
=(OUT):输出指令,对应梯形图则为线圈驱动。
(2)指令格式如图 4-1 所示。
梯形图 语句表
网络 1
LD I0.0 //装载常开触点
= Q0.0 //输出线圈
网络 2
LDN I0.0 //装载常闭触点
= M0.0 //输出线圈
图 4-1 LD/LDN、OUT 指令的使用
2. 触点串联指令 A(And)、AN(And not)
(1) 指 令 功 能 A(And) :
与操作,在梯形图中表示串联连接单个常开触点。
43
AN(And not):与非操作,在梯形图中表示串联连接单个常闭触点。
(2)指令格式如图 4-2 所示
梯形图 语句表
网络 1
LD I0.0 //装载常开触点
A M0.0 //与常开触点
= Q0.0 //输出线圈
网络 2
LD Q0.0 //装载常开触点
AN I0.1 //与常闭触点
= M0.0 //输出线圈
A T37 //与常开触点
= Q0.1 //输出线圈
图 4-2 A/AN 指令的使用
3. 触点并联指令:O(Or)/ON(Or not)
(1)指令功能 O :
或操作,在梯形图中表示并联连接一个常开触点。ON:或
非操作,在梯形图中表示并联连接一个常闭触点。
(2)指令格式如图 4-3 所示
梯形图 语句表
网络 1
LD I0.0
O I0.1
ON M0.0
= Q0.0
网 络 2
LDN Q0.0
A I0.2
O M0.1
AN I0.3
O M0.2
= M0.1
图 4-3 O/ON 指令的使用
4. 电路块的串联指令ALD
(1) 指 令 功 能 ALD
块“与”操作,用于串联连接多个并联电路组成的电路块。
(2)指令格式如图 4-4 所示
:
44
梯形图 语句表
LD I1.0
O I1.1
LD I1.2
O I1.3
ALD
= Q0.0
图 4-4 ALD指令使用
//装入常开触点
//或常开触点
//装入常开触点
//或常开触点
//块与操作
//输出线圈
ALD
5. 电路块的并联指令 OLD
(1) 指 令 功 能 OLD :
块“或”操作,用于并联连接多个串联电路组成的电路块。
(2)指令格式如图 4-5 所示。
梯形图 语句表
LD I0.0
A I0.1
LD I0.2
A I0.3
OLD
LDN I0.4
A I0.5
OLD
= Q0.0
//装入常开触点
//与常开触点
//装入常开触点
//与常开触点
//块或操作
//装入常闭触点
//与常开触点
//块或操作
//输出线圈
OLD
OLD
图 4-5 OLD 指令的使用
6.置位/复位指令 S/R
(1)指令功能
置位指令 S:使能输入有效后从起始位 S-bit 开始的 N 个位置“1”并保持。
复位指令 R:使能输入有效后从起始位 R-bit 开始的 N 个位清“0”并保持。
(2)指令格式如表 4-1 所示,用法如图 4-6 所示。
45
表 4-1 S/ R指令格式
STL LAD
S-bit
─( S )
N
R-bit
─( R )
N
网络 1
LD I0.0
S Q0.0, 1
S S-bit,N
网络 4
LD I0.1
R Q0.0, 1
R R -bit,N
图 4-6 S/R 指令的使用
【例 4-1】图 4-6 所示的置位、复位指令应用举例及时序分析如图 4-7 所
示。
I0.0
I0.1
Q0.
0
图 4-7 S/R 指令的时序图
7.边沿触发指令 EU/ED
(1)指令功能
EU 指令:在 EU 指令前有一个上升沿时(由OFF→ON)产生一个宽度为一个
扫描周期的脉冲,驱动其后输出线圈。
ED 指令:在 ED 指令前有一个下降沿时(由ON→OFF)产生一个宽度为一个
扫描周期的脉冲,驱动其后输出线圈。
(2)指令格式如表 4-2 所示,用法如图 4-8。
表 4-2 EU/ED 指令格式
STL LAD 操作数
无
无
EU(Edge Up)
ED(Edge Down)
…
46
网络 1
LD I0.0
//装入常开触点
EU
//正跳变
= M0.0
//输出
网络 2
LD M0.0
//装入
S Q0.0, 1
//输出置位
网络 3
LD I0.1
//装入
ED
//负跳变
= M0.1
//输出
网络 4
LD M0.1
//装入
R Q0.0, 1 //输出复位
图 4-8 EU/ED 指令的使用
时序分析如图 4-9。I0.0 的上升沿,经触
点(EU)产生一个扫描周期的时钟脉冲,驱动
输出线圈 M0.0 导通一个扫描周期,M0.0 的常
开触点闭合一个扫描周期,使输出线圈 Q0.0置位
为 1,并保持。
I0.1 的下降沿,经触点(ED)产生一个
扫描周期的时钟脉冲,驱动输出线圈 M0.1 导
通一个扫描周期,M0.1 的常开触点闭合一个扫描周
期,使输出线圈 Q0.0 复位为 0,并保持。
I0.0
M0.0
I0.1
扫描周期
M0.1
Q0.0
图 4-9 EU/ED 指令时序分析
二、基本位操作指令应用举例
【例 4-2】抢答器程序设计
(1)控制任务:有 3 个抢答席和 1 个主持人席,每个抢答席上各有 1 个抢
答按钮和一盏抢答指示灯。参赛者在允许抢答时,第一个按下抢答按钮的抢答席上的
指示灯将会亮,且释放抢答按钮后,指示灯仍然亮;此后另外两个抢答席上即使在按
各自的抢答按钮,其指示灯也不会亮。这样主持人就可以轻易的知道谁是第一个按下
抢答器的。该题抢答结束后,主持人按下主持席上的复位按钮(常闭按钮),则指示
灯熄灭,又可以进行下一题的抢答比赛。
工艺要求:本控制系统有 4 个按钮,其中 3 个常开 SB1、SB2、SB3,一个常闭
47
剩余29页未读,继续阅读
资源评论
G11176593
- 粉丝: 6674
- 资源: 3万+
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 抽取地下水对加州约塞米蒂国家公园山地湿地复合体可持续性的影响
- C++vector介绍及详细使用示例(源代码)
- java基于GUI的简单记事本
- 指纹识别-基于OpenCV实现的指纹识别算法-附项目源码.zip
- 206693250008_R01C02_Grn.idat
- 瞳孔跟踪-基于OpenCV+网络摄像头的瞳孔跟踪算法实现-附项目源码+流程教程-优质项目分享.zip
- ModStartCMS v8.4.0 框架稳定性持续迭代,修复部分已知问题
- bleder 教室学校学生教育室办公室考试
- 人脸检测-使用OpenCV实现的动漫+漫画人脸检测算法-附项目源码-优质项目实战.zip
- 道路贴图,材质材料免费
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功